Overview

This unit describes the skills and knowledge required to set up, operate and maintain CNC machining and processing centres to manufacture products.Workers with this competency follow established procedures, using discretion, judgment and problem solving to identify and resolve routine product and machine issues.

Students will be expected to demonstrate the following required skills:

  • set up, operate and complete operator maintenance on at least 1 CNC machining and processing centre to complete detailed profiling. This must - include at least 3 different shapes and, for each of these shapes, using each of the following methods:
  • development and application of sub-program
  • development and application of parametric program
  • application of CAD/CAM functions.
